Welcome to Kalkaska County Library's digital newspaper archive, featuring issues of The Leader and Kalkaskian and predecessor newspapers, from 1879 to 2012.

The newspapers in our collection were scanned from microfilm to PDF format utilizing OCR (Optical Character Recognition) technology, enabling historians, professional and amateur alike, to more easily search and discover information.

Note that OCR is not perfect. For newspapers that were in poor condition when they were microfilmed, the OCR may not have recognized some characters, words and phrases. If searching does not provide the results expected, please check the newspaper manually.
